February 2026 Six-Planet Parade Lights Up the Sky in a Rare Planetary Alignment
As February 2026 enters its final weeks, skywatchers across the world are preparing for one of the year’s most visually striking astronomical events: a rare six-planet parade visible in the evening sky. Around February 28, 2026, Mercury, Venus, Jupiter, Saturn, Uranus, and Neptune will appear to line up along a graceful arc stretching from the western to southeastern horizon shortly after sunset.
This phenomenon, often referred to as a planetary alignment, is not a physical gathering of worlds in space. The planets remain separated by millions and billions of kilometres. Instead, the display is an optical effect produced by their shared orbital plane, known as the ecliptic. When several planets occupy the same region of this plane from Earth’s perspective, they trace a visible pathway across the sky.
While alignments involving three to five planets occur regularly, a six-planet parade is far less common. Its relative rarity and accessibility make it one of the most anticipated celestial events of 2026.
Understanding the February 2026 Planetary Alignment
The six participating planets include four that are easily visible to the naked eye and two that require optical assistance under most conditions.
Venus will dominate the scene as the brightest object after sunset, shining prominently as the “evening star.” Jupiter will appear higher and equally unmistakable, while Saturn will glow steadily with a subtle golden hue. Mercury, although visible, will be the most challenging target, remaining low on the horizon and setting quickly after dusk.
Uranus and Neptune complete the lineup. Uranus may be visible with binoculars from dark-sky locations, while Neptune will require binoculars or a small telescope. Despite occasional online claims, Mars is not part of this February 2026 alignment.
Together, these planets will form a gentle curved pattern rather than a straight line, following the natural arc of the ecliptic.
Best Time and Conditions for Viewing
The optimal time to observe the six-planet parade is between 30 and 60 minutes after local sunset, when the sky is sufficiently dark but the lower planets have not yet disappeared below the horizon. The display will be most compact around February 28, though it will remain visible for several days before and after this date.
Observers in major cities such as New York, Tokyo, Athens, Mexico City, Mumbai, and Beijing are expected to experience peak conditions around late February and early March. The alignment will be visible from both hemispheres, with slight variations in orientation.
Clear skies, minimal light pollution, and an unobstructed western horizon are essential for the best experience. Atmospheric haze and urban lighting can significantly reduce the visibility of Mercury and Saturn. A bright Moon near Jupiter on February 28 may further affect faint objects.
Using Venus as a reference point is recommended, as it is the easiest planet to locate. Mobile applications with augmented reality features can assist viewers in identifying all six planets accurately.
Scientific Perspective and Historical Context
NASA has highlighted the February 2026 planetary parade as one of the year’s major skywatching events, alongside a total lunar eclipse and prominent meteor showers. Astronomers emphasize that such alignments have no measurable gravitational or environmental impact on Earth. Their significance lies purely in their visual appeal.
Similar multi-planet groupings occurred in 2025, including a seven-planet alignment, but visibility conditions varied. Projections suggest that equally favourable six- or seven-planet displays will remain relatively infrequent over the next decade.

Practical Viewing Guidance
Prospective viewers are advised to consult local sunset times and weather forecasts in advance. Travelling to a dark-sky location will greatly enhance visibility. Binoculars or a small telescope will improve the experience, particularly for Uranus and Neptune.
Observers should avoid looking toward the Sun and begin viewing only after it has fully set. Photography enthusiasts are encouraged to share images with astronomy communities to promote wider participation and documentation.
